Fun on the Job: Craft Night

Submitted by April Herring, Group Works

In the spring semester of 2002, at La Salle University, the community development staff began “craft night”. Each month someone volunteers to host craft night. They choose the craft and then organize the night. They let everyone know what the craft will be and what night it will be, then get RSVPs. Once they have the number they go out and purchase the supplies and let everyone know how much it will cost. Sometimes the host provides refreshments and sometimes the host asks others to bring the snacks. Then on craft night the staff get together and learn how to make a new craft. So far they have had soap making, glass etching and cross-stitch.
